    Abstract:

    In order to meet the demand for demulsification and cost of oilfield chemicals in Xinjiang oilfields and reduce the environmental pollution,this article based on the environmental safety and the complex situation of shale oil fracturing produced fluids in Madong block of Xinjiang. Ten kinds of biodemulsifiers synthesized by microbial fermentation were screened and the evaluated by the bottle test method. The demulsification of the fermentation broth and the purified extract was compared. Meantime,the compound demulsification effect of biological demulsifier and conventional chemical demulsifier was studied,and then the process of demulsification was optimized. The results showed that the biodemulsifier XJ-4-2 synthesized by XJ-4 bacteria had good compatibility with the extracted fluid from Madong block. The dehydration rate was more than 80%. Under the condition of 60 ℃ and 120 min demulsification time,the dehydration rate of the compound system containing biological demulsifier XJ-4-2 and chemical polyether demulsifier reached near 95%. Under the condition of 50 ℃,200 mg/L dosage and 2 h thermochemical sedimentation,the water content of remaining crude oil and oil content of sewage were decreased. The biological demulsifier had high dehydration rate and low oil content in sewage at low temperature,which improved the problem of rapid low-temperature dehydration of shale oil fracturing produced fluids in Madong block.
